Hi, I have a question from my friend who has just started ebaying.
She sold some dvds and they were apparently cracked when the arrived to the buyer. She's sure they were fine when she sent them.
She's offered a full refund but the buyer is asking for her to refund the return postage too. Is that right? If the DVDs were damaged in transit then can my friend claim on the royal mail?

GruesomeShellChillingTortoise · 09/12/2010 21:55

I think RM will only refund the cost of the items unless you can prove it was them at fault and not the packaging. she may need a photo & description of how the DVDs were packaged. Up to the seller whether to pay return postage costs as well or not. If buyer claims through Paypal they will have to pay return postage costs.

FrameyMcFrame · 09/12/2010 21:59

I don't think she packaged them very well as she didn't use any bubble wrap or tissue paper, just wrapped them in brown paper.

GruesomeShellChillingTortoise · 09/12/2010 22:02

Then i think unfortunately she will have to accept fault and learn from it. I don't think RM will refund in this case.
